Output 2ec63d66fd910285dcd29008d3e7ee25c530b34ddd727dec8f85dd37f4900113:1

value
5036675
script pubkey
OP_HASH160 OP_PUSHBYTES_20 74e959601ca96859fb99e56a5e1120e892cabe49 OP_EQUAL
address
3CMBrBEwYJcyk3b44St8SKWcVgFEVEMXXf
transaction
2ec63d66fd910285dcd29008d3e7ee25c530b34ddd727dec8f85dd37f4900113
spent
true